Description
Rare Finds is a friendly, wide-ranging introduction to the world of rare book collecting. It is intended for those with a budding interest in this exciting field rather than simply professional booksellers and librarians. The guide contains an easy-to-use Glossary as well as sections devoted to Frequently Asked Questions, Book Production, and Format. Lavishly illustrated, it includes chapters on all major collecting areas.
About the Author
David and Natalie Bauman founded Bauman Rare Books in 1973. Today the company is among the largest and best known in the nation, with galleries on Madison Avenue in New York and in Philadelphia. Bauman Rare Books offers an extraordinary and extensive selection of rare books and autographs ranging from the fifteenth through the twentieth centuries. Having formed many important book collections through the years, the company is known for its research, exceptional inventory and large expert staff.
